COMMENTS & RESPONSES <br /> <br />ColYimeBtor ; <br /> <br />Phyllis Hanson, Manager, Planning and Technical Assistance <br />Metropolitan Council <br /> <br />Comment Date : July 14, 2005 <br /> <br />Thank you for your response regarding the Brookfield Addition Environmental Assessment Worksheet. <br /> <br />Item 8: Permits and Approvals Required <br />The reference to a metropolitan urban service area (MUSA) extension and a comprehensive plan <br />amendment should not have been included in Item 8. <br /> <br />Item 13: Water Use <br />The design average water use of 150 gallons per person per day is a conservative design value for <br />planning purposes. As you suggested, the City will be consistent with the July 2004 Comprehensive <br />water System Study. In addition, the City will promote reduced lawn watering, drought tolerant <br />landscaping and appropriate site preparation in order to reduce water use. <br /> <br />Item 17: Water Quality, Surface Water Runoff <br />The City will look for opportunities to incorporate low impact development features, such as rain gardens, <br />lo help treat runoff and recharge the groundwater table. <br /> <br /> <br />
